Obituary for Carolyn Sue Prete

Carolyn Sue  Prete
Carolyn Sue Prete, age 83 passed into the arms of her Lord and Savior May 5, 2022. A lifelong resident of Montgomery, WV she was born November 2, 1938, at Donwood, Morris Creek, the eldest of six daughters to Cecil Spaulding and Anna Sawaski Spaulding. She graduated from Montgomery High School in 1956 and married her one and only love, Phillip Prete, April 24, 1960.

She was a long time Christian and the true embodiment of a Proberbs 31 woman; a hard working and diligent wife and mother of noble character. She was a spiritual leader for many people, a faithful source of Godly wisdom, counsel, and prayer. Her sweet spirit, humbleness, and sense of humor filled the lives of all who knew her. She was incredibly proud of her children and family, including her beautiful sisters whom she loved singing with, one of the greatest joys in her life. Her generosity and compassion were evident in her love of all creation, including animals and her dog Maggie. She was loved beyond words and her absence is profound but we take comfort in knowing we will be reunited with her in Heaven.

She was preceded in death by her parents Cecil and Anna Spaulding, husband Phillip Prete and, sister Mary Ann Keglor.

She is survived by her children Louie (Tammy) Prete of Ravenswood, Sherri (Jeff) Allred of Charleston, Phillip John (Tracy) of Montgomery, and Lisa (Paul) Conley of Summersville; grandchildren Jason Prete, Michael Prete, Brooke Prete, Seth Conley, Rachel Allred, Joshua Prete, and Lauren Conley; great-grandchildren Kaya, Cole, Natalie, with a fourth blessing on the way; sisters Janice Barton, Sandra Lockard, Barbara King, and her baby sister Pamela Hunley who was an immense source of love, friendship, and support; also a host of nieces, nephews, and other family members whom she adored.
